Free forever is structural, not promotional

Cloud free tiers are small because every transcribed minute costs the provider GPU time. ClapClip uses your hardware, so unlimited usage costs nothing to provide. The free is permanent by architecture — there is no trial clock and no paid tier waiting behind it.

How is unlimited possible when cloud services charge per minute?

Cloud services pay for GPU time on their servers and pass that cost to you. ClapClip runs the same class of models on your hardware, so there is no per-minute cost to meter.
